Former NCC Bank Chairman and Philanthropist SM Abu Mohsin Dies at 72

B Mirror Desk: Former Director and former Chairman of NCC Bank as well as a leading industrialist & philanthropist of the country SM Abu Mohsin passed away on Monday (07/10/2024) at 3:00 P.M. at Apollo Imperial Hospitals, Chattogram due to heart attack. (Innalillahi Oinna Elaihe Rajiun).

He was 72. He left behind his wife, four sons and a good numbers of well wishers.
SM Abu Mohsin was born in a respectable Muslim family of Chittagong in 1952.

Mr. Mohsin was the Chairman of Alliance Deep Sea Fishing Ltd., JM Shipping Lines, Food & Accommodation Co. Ltd. and Managing Director of Brothers Oxygen Ltd. His father Late SM Mozaherul Haq was the Founder of Mozaher Group and Mr. Mohsin was also a director of this group. Mr. SM Abu Mohsin was the Chairman of Continental Insurance Ltd. and Director of Central Hospital Ltd. He was associated with many social and educational organizations.
